Mastering Vulnerability Scanning: A Comprehensive Nessus Scanner Tutorial

Embarking on the Cybersecurity Journey: The Power of Nessus

In today's interconnected world, the digital landscape is fraught with unseen threats, lurking vulnerabilities, and the constant need for vigilance. As guardians of networks and data, we often search for that one powerful ally, a trusted tool to illuminate the shadows and pinpoint weaknesses before malicious actors can exploit them. Enter Nessus, a name synonymous with comprehensive vulnerability scanning. This tutorial isn't just a guide; it's your invitation to master a critical skill in Cybersecurity, empowering you to protect, defend, and innovate with confidence. Learn how to wield this potent IT Security software, transform your approach to network defense, and become a pivotal force in the digital realm.

For those looking to expand their technical prowess, understanding tools like Nessus complements skills gained in areas like Mastering Artificial Intelligence with Java or Mastering Agentic Coding, demonstrating a well-rounded approach to modern technology challenges.

What is Nessus and Why is it Indispensable?

At its core, Nessus is a powerful, proprietary network security vulnerability scanner developed by Tenable. It's designed to identify security vulnerabilities, misconfigurations, and compliance violations on a wide range of systems, from operating systems and network devices to web applications and databases. Imagine having an X-ray vision for your network, revealing every crack and fissure that could be exploited. That's the power Nessus puts in your hands. It's an essential tool for ethical hacking, penetration testing, and proactive security management.

Getting Started: Your First Steps with Nessus

The journey to becoming a Nessus master begins with its installation. Fear not, for this process is straightforward, laying the foundation for your future security endeavors.

System Requirements: Preparing Your Battlefield

Before you begin, ensure your system meets the necessary specifications. Nessus is resource-intensive, so a robust machine with ample RAM (at least 8GB recommended) and processing power is crucial for efficient scanning. It supports various operating systems, including Windows, macOS, and popular Linux distributions. Always consult the official Tenable documentation for the most up-to-date requirements.

Download and Install: Unleashing the Power

  1. Visit the Tenable Website: Navigate to the official Tenable Nessus download page. You'll likely need to register for a free trial or purchase a license to download the software.
  2. Choose Your Version: Select the appropriate Nessus installer for your operating system (e.g., Nessus-8.x.x-x64.msi for Windows, Nessus-8.x.x-es7.x86_64.rpm for CentOS/RHEL).
  3. Execute the Installer: Follow the on-screen prompts. For Windows, this typically involves a standard installation wizard. For Linux, you might use commands like sudo dpkg -i Nessus-8.x.x-debian6_amd64.deb or sudo rpm -ivh Nessus-8.x.x-es7.x86_64.rpm.
  4. Access the Web Interface: Once installed, Nessus runs as a service. Open your web browser and navigate to https://localhost:8834 (or the IP address of your Nessus server).
  5. Initial Setup: You'll be prompted to create an administrator account and register your Nessus license or activate a trial. This step is crucial for plugin updates and full functionality.

Navigating the Nessus Interface: Your Command Center

The Nessus web interface is your central hub for all scanning activities. Its intuitive design belies the powerful engine beneath, making complex cybersecurity tasks manageable.

Dashboard Overview: Your Security Snapshot

Upon logging in, you're greeted by the dashboard, offering a quick overview of your network's security posture. Here, you can see active scans, scan results, and trending vulnerabilities. It's your finger on the pulse of your digital environment, updated regularly by the powerful Nessus engine. This enables you to quickly prioritize and respond to emerging threats, ensuring proactive network security.

Scan Policies: Customizing Your Reconnaissance

Before launching a scan, understanding scan policies is vital. Nessus comes with various pre-configured templates (e.g., Basic Network Scan, Advanced Scan, Web Application Scan). You can also create custom policies, defining what plugins Nessus will use, how aggressive the scan will be, and which ports to target. This granular control allows you to tailor scans precisely to your needs, whether it's a quick check or a deep dive into specific systems.

Performing Your First Scan: Taking Action

The moment of truth arrives! Let's initiate your first vulnerability scan.

Setting Up a New Scan: Precision Targeting

  1. Click "New Scan": From the Nessus dashboard, select the "New Scan" button.
  2. Choose a Template: For beginners, the "Basic Network Scan" is an excellent starting point. It provides a comprehensive scan without being overly complex.
  3. Configure Scan Settings:
    • Name: Give your scan a descriptive name (e.g., "My First Network Scan").
    • Description: Add details about the scan's purpose.
    • Targets: Enter the IP addresses or hostnames of the systems you want to scan. You can specify a single IP, a range (e.g., 192.168.1.1-192.168.1.254), or a CIDR block (e.g., 192.168.1.0/24).
    • Schedule (Optional): Decide if you want this to be a one-time scan or a recurring task.
  4. Launch the Scan: Click "Save" and then "Launch" to begin. Nessus will start probing your targets for vulnerabilities.

Scan Types: Diverse Approaches for Diverse Needs

Nessus offers a plethora of scan types, each tailored for specific scenarios:

Interpreting Results: The Path to Remediation

Once your scan completes, the real work begins. Nessus presents a detailed report, categorizing vulnerabilities by severity (Critical, High, Medium, Low, Info). Each finding includes:

Understanding these reports is paramount. Prioritize critical and high-severity findings, focusing on remediation steps. This proactive approach is what truly strengthens your IT Security posture.

Advanced Features and Best Practices: Elevating Your Game

To truly master Nessus, explore its more advanced capabilities and integrate best practices into your cybersecurity routine.

Credentialed Scans: Unveiling Hidden Dangers

Running credentialed scans (where Nessus logs into the target system with legitimate credentials) significantly enhances accuracy. It allows Nessus to inspect system configurations, installed software, and local vulnerabilities that uncredentialed scans might miss. This provides a much deeper and more reliable assessment of your internal systems.

Report Generation: Communicating Insights

Nessus offers robust reporting features, allowing you to generate reports in various formats (HTML, PDF, CSV). Customize reports to include specific vulnerabilities, host details, or remediation suggestions. These reports are invaluable for communicating findings to management, IT teams, and compliance auditors, ensuring everyone is on the same page regarding network security health.

Regular Scanning Schedules: Continuous Vigilance

Security is not a one-time event; it's a continuous process. Schedule regular scans (daily, weekly, monthly) to monitor your network for new vulnerabilities as new threats emerge and configurations change. This continuous vigilance is the cornerstone of a resilient vulnerability management program.

Key Nessus Features at a Glance

Here’s a quick overview of some essential Nessus features:

Category Details
Reporting Customizable reports in various formats (HTML, PDF, CSV) with remediation advice.
Compliance Checks Audits against industry standards like PCI DSS, HIPAA, ISO 27001.
Target Management Efficiently manage and group hosts, networks, and IP ranges for focused scanning.
Credentialed Scan Enhanced accuracy by logging into target systems to scan local configurations and software.
Plugins Modular architecture allowing dynamic updates and extensions for new threats.
Scheduling Automate scans to run at specified intervals (daily, weekly, monthly) for continuous monitoring.
User Interface Intuitive web-based GUI for easy navigation, scan creation, and result analysis.
Integration API for integration with SIEM, patch management, and other security platforms.
Scan Types Over 500 pre-defined templates including Basic Network Scan, Advanced Scan, Web Application Scan.
Vulnerability DB Regularly updated database of over 100,000 known vulnerabilities.

Conclusion: Your Role as a Digital Guardian

Mastering Nessus is more than just learning a software tool; it's about embracing a proactive mindset in the face of ever-evolving cyber threats. By following this tutorial, you've taken a significant step towards becoming a more effective digital guardian, capable of identifying and mitigating vulnerabilities that could otherwise lead to devastating breaches. The journey of ethical hacking and cybersecurity is continuous, demanding constant learning and adaptation. With Nessus in your arsenal, you're not just reacting; you're actively shaping a safer, more secure digital future. Stay curious, stay vigilant, and keep scanning! For more insights and tutorials, explore our Cybersecurity category and check out our posts from May 2026.